Rinspeed Snap

Snap, the latest concept from Rinspeed, further cements the manufacturer as one of the most visionary auto makers currently making moves in the market. Snap features a skateboard-styled chassis that uses an all-electric powertrain, with the ability to attach various types of pods. The pod can also be used as a standalone living space if its passengers prefer to stay in the same spot for a longer period of time. In that case, the fully autonomous chassis can be detached from the pod and can go to pick up other pods or be used for delivering goods.

Rinspeed has imagined Snap being applied to many situations in addition to using it as a mode of transportation. The Pod can be used as a mobile office, a food truck or even a campsite. There are six projectors for displaying information to other road users. The pod is equipped with 5G and Wi-Fi connectivity, and passengers can download their personal files via a cloud service into the pod for personalisation. An AI robot can also function as a personal assistant to accompany passengers and run errands.

So far Snap is still a concept, but we hope during its official launch in CES Las Vegas 2018 Rinspeed will announce a timeline for its development.
